Sanjay RamcHandra Ganpule, MD, Internal Medicine

325 Posada Ln
TempletonCA  93465-4003 (San Luis Obispo County)


Phone: 805-434-1038
Fax: 805-434-5932

NPI: 1437173085
License Number: A41572 (CA)